Description
The Council must maintain a secure, compliant, and up‑to‑date IT infrastructure to mitigate cyber security risks and support its ongoing assurance obligations. Routine vulnerability scanning has identified a range of security vulnerabilities that require timely, consistent, and auditable remediation. The Council therefore requires a patch‑management solution that integrates effectively with its existing vulnerability scanning arrangements, supports a distributed workforce, and reduces manual administrative effort, thereby strengthening the Council's overall cyber security posture.
